How they compare

Angola currently reports 706 t against 619 t in Pakistan, a difference of 87 t.

That makes Angola's figure about 1.1 times Pakistan's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 15 shared years of data; in 2010 it was Pakistan ahead.

Angola ranks 65th and Pakistan ranks 67th of 179 countries.

Across the 2 decades both report, Angola averaged higher in 1 and Pakistan in 1.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
